广东工业大学学报 ›› 2020, Vol. 37 ›› Issue (03): 49-54.doi: 10.12052/gdutxb.190142

• • 上一篇    下一篇

一种基于质点弹簧模型的牙龈软组织形变仿真算法

李晋芳1, 韦光扬1, 何汉武2, 蔡嘉鸿1, 陈基荣1   

  1. 1. 广东工业大学 机电工程学院, 广东 广州 510006;
    2. 广东工贸职业技术学院 机电工程学院, 广东 广州 510510
  • 收稿日期:2019-11-18 出版日期:2020-05-12 发布日期:2020-05-12
  • 作者简介:李晋芳(1975-),女,副教授,博士,主要研究方向为图形图像、虚拟现实、增强现实的基础理论和应用技术、虚拟医疗应用、工业仿真及可视化,Emai:lijinfang@gdut.edu.cn
  • 基金资助:
    国家自然科学基金资助项目(61300106);广东省科技计划项目(2016A040403108)

An Algorithm for Simulation of Gingival Tissue Deformation Based on Mass-Spring Model

Li Jin-fang1, Wei Guang-yang1, He Han-wu2, Cai Jia-hong1, Chen Ji-rong1   

  1. 1. School of Electromechanical Engineering, Guangdong University of Technology, Guangzhou 510006, China;
    2. Mechanical and Electrical Engineer Institute, Guangdong Polytechnic of Industry and Commerce, Guangzhou 510510, China
  • Received:2019-11-18 Online:2020-05-12 Published:2020-05-12

摘要: 在虚拟手术系统中,软组织形变仿真的好坏会直接影响其仿真的真实感。本文以口腔手术涉及的牙龈软组织为对象,应用质点弹簧模型建立其物理模型,提出一种适用于虚拟手术中牙龈形变仿真的中点平均算法。融合了中点法和平均法的优点,采用中点法对速度进行迭代求解,采用平均法对位移进行求解,能够有效减小误差及受步长的影响。通过与多种欧拉算法对比,进一步验证了中点平均算法求解精度更高、受步长的影响更小的优点。

关键词: 虚拟手术, 牙龈软组织, 质点弹簧模型, 形变仿真, 中点平均算法

Abstract: In the virtual surgery system, soft tissue deformation simulation will directly affect the reality of the simulation. In this research, a physical model of gingival tissue involved in oral surgery is established by means of mass-spring model. A midpoint-averaging algorithm is proposed for the simulation of gingival deformation in virtual surgery, which combines the advantages of the midpoint method and the average method, and uses the midpoint method to solve the speed and the average method to solve the displacement. It can effectively reduce the error and reduce the impact of step size. Compared with a variety of Explicit Euler algorithms, it is further verified that the midpoint-averaging algorithm has a higher solution precision and is less affected by the step size.

Key words: virtual surgery, gingival tissue, mass-spring model, deformation simulation, midpoint-averaging algorithm

中图分类号: 

  • TP391.9
[1] CHEN X J,HU J L. A review of haptic simulator for oral and maxillofacial surgery based on virtual reality [J]. Expert Review of Medical Devices, 2018, 15(6): 435-444
[2] 张小瑞, 段佳骊, 孙伟, 等. 腹腔镜手术中软组织按压仿真[J]. 电子测量与仪器学报, 2018, 32(7): 21-28 ZHANG X R, DUAN J L, SUN W, et al. Simulation of soft tissue pressing operation in laparoscopic surgery [J]. Journal of Electronic Measurement and Instrumentation, 2018, 32(7): 21-28
[3] 李芳, 唐平, 江小平, 等. 颅颌面虚拟牙种植的全功能定位研究[J]. 广东工业大学学报, 2016, 33(1): 40-44 LI F, TANG P, JIANG X P, et al. Research of full-featured positioning of craniofacial virtual dental implant [J]. Journal of Guangdong University of Technology, 2016, 33(1): 40-44
[4] 鲍义东. 粘弹性软组织建模和切割及虚拟仿真实验研究[D]. 哈尔滨: 哈尔滨工业大学, 2016.
[5] 王秀娟, 杜长江, 马华, 等. 虚拟手术软组织形变建模方法分析研究[J]. 中国医疗器械杂志, 2015, 39(1): 37: 39-39 WANG X J, DU C J, MA H. The survey on modeling methods of soft-tissue deformation in virtual surgery [J]. Chinese Journal of Medical Instrumentation, 2015, 39(1): 37: 39-39
[6] 王斌. 真实血管组织的力学特性分析与物理建模[D]. 保定: 河北大学, 2017.
[7] 赵方. 软组织形变建模方法的实验研究[D]. 哈尔滨: 哈尔滨工程大学, 2016.
[8] 张小瑞, 王澎湃, 孙伟, 等. 虚拟手术中软组织切割模型研究进展[J]. 计算机应用研究, 2017, 34(9): 2561-2569 ZHANG X R, WANG P P, SUN W, et al. Research progress on soft tissue cutting model in virtual surgery [J]. Application Research of Computers, 2017, 34(9): 2561-2569
[9] 王沫楠, 王成友, 刘雨铭, 等. 基于软组织形变力学信息虚拟手术力反馈过程仿真[J]. 系统仿真学报, 2015, 27(4): 900-906 WANG M N, WANG C Y, LIU Y M, et al. Virtual surgery force feedback process simulation based on soft tissue deformation biomechanical information [J]. Journal of System Simulation, 2015, 27(4): 900-906
[10] REN D, CHEN Y, LIN B, et al. Modelling and simulation of vessel surgery based on mass-spring [J]. MATEC Web of Conferences, 2017, 108: 13004
[11] MARTIN K, KASPER K, MARTIN K. Simulation of surgical cutting in deformable bodies using a game engine[C]// 2014 International Conference on Computer Graphics Theory and Applications (GRAPP). Lisbon (Portugal): IEEE, 2014: 342-347.
[12] 郭亚博. 虚拟手术中软组织建模与碰撞检测算法的研究[D]. 哈尔滨: 哈尔滨工程大学, 2015.
[13] 孙昕, 闫丽, 卜宪庚, 等. 虚拟手术系统中软组织建模研究[J]. 中国继续医学教育, 2019, 11(8): 65-67 SUN X, YAN L, BU X G, et al. Research on soft tissue modeling in virtual surgery system [J]. China Continuing Medical Education, 2019, 11(8): 65-67
[14] 张建国. 虚拟手术中软组织形变建模方法的研究[D]. 哈尔滨: 哈尔滨工程大学, 2016.
[15] XU L, LU Y H, LIU Q. Integrating viscoelastic mass spring dampers into position-based dynamics to simulate soft tissue deformation in real time [J]. Royal Society Open Science, 2018, 5(2): 171587
[16] 刘雪梅, 王瑞艺, 郭松. 基于质点—弹簧体模型与改进欧拉算法的力反馈[J]. 系统仿真学报, 2013, 25(9): 2234-2238 LIU X M, WANG R Y, GUO S. Force feedback based on mass-spring volume model and improved euler algorithm [J]. Journal of System Simulation, 2013, 25(9): 2234-2238
[1] 蔡念, 李飞洋, 陈文杰, 陈伟建. 基于主成分分析与支持向量回归的精明增长建模与预测[J]. 广东工业大学学报, 2017, 34(05): 29-33.
[2] 徐林浩, 钱斌, 胡蓉, 于乃康. 绿色车辆路径问题的改进拉格朗日松弛算法[J]. 广东工业大学学报, 2022, 39(05): 61-67.
Viewed
Full text


Abstract

Cited

  Shared   
  Discussed   
No Suggested Reading articles found!